1. printf语句的基本功能
printf是C语言中的一个非常重要的输出函数,它的主要作用是将指定的内容输出到终端窗口。printf函数的基本用法如下:
printf("输出内容")
其中,输出内容可以是字符串常量、变量以及各种数据类型的变量值。
例如,下面的代码将输出字符串常量"Hello World!":
printf("Hello World!");
该语句会在终端窗口中显示"Hello World!"。
2. printf语句的格式化输出
printf函数还支持格式化输出,可以根据需求设置输出的格式。常用的格式控制符包括:
%d
:输出十进制整数。%f
:输出浮点数。%c
:输出单个字符。%s
:输出字符串。
例如,下面的代码将输出一个整数和一个浮点数:
int num = 42;
float pi = 3.14159;
printf("The answer is %d and the value of pi is %f.", num, pi);
输出结果为:
The answer is 42 and the value of pi is 3.141590.
可以看到,%d
用于输出整数,%f
用于输出浮点数,并且可以在输出结果中插入变量的值。
3. printf语句的应用举例
printf语句在实际的编程中有着广泛的应用,以下是几个常见的使用场景:
场景一:格式化输出表格。
通过使用printf语句的格式控制符,可以很方便地输出各种格式的表格。例如,下面的代码会输出一个包含姓名、年龄和成绩的表格:
printf("%-10s%-5s%-5s\n", "姓名", "年龄", "成绩");
printf("%-10s%-5d%-5.1f\n", "张三", 20, 89.5);
printf("%-10s%-5d%-5.1f\n", "李四", 22, 95.0);
输出结果为:
姓名 年龄 成绩
张三 20 89.5
李四 22 95.0
通过指定宽度和对齐方式,可以输出整齐的表格。
场景二:输出调试信息。
在程序调试过程中,可以使用printf语句输出一些关键变量的值,以便于定位问题所在。例如:
int i = 10;
printf("i的值为:%d", i);
在终端窗口中会显示 i的值为:10,方便开发者进行调试和排错。
综上所述,printf语句是C语言中一个非常重要的输出函数,可以按照指定的格式输出变量值和字符串常量,在实际的编程中有着广泛的应用。
本文来自投稿,不代表亲测学习网立场,如若转载,请注明出处:https://www.qince.net/cyuyankun.html
郑重声明:
本站所有内容均由互联网收集整理、网友上传,并且以计算机技术研究交流为目的,仅供大家参考、学习,不存在任何商业目的与商业用途。 若您需要商业运营或用于其他商业活动,请您购买正版授权并合法使用。
我们不承担任何技术及版权问题,且不对任何资源负法律责任。
如遇到资源无法下载,请点击这里失效报错。失效报错提交后记得查看你的留言信息,24小时之内反馈信息。
如有侵犯您的版权,请给我们私信,我们会尽快处理,并诚恳的向你道歉!